8 نصائح: ترجمة Shopify إخطارات البريد الإلكتروني للنجاح

تعزيز مشاركة العملاء وتوسيع نطاق وصولك!
أنقل هذا العرض التوضيحي
أنقل هذا العرض التوضيحي
13
الكسندر أ.

الكسندر أ.

8 نصائح: ترجمة Shopify إخطارات البريد الإلكتروني للنجاح

دليل خطوة بخطوة لترجمة إشعارات البريد الإلكتروني على Shopify موقع الويب الخاص بك

IMG post 11

يقوم ConveyThis تلقائيًا بترجمة كل المحتوى المعروض على موقع الويب الخاص بك. ومع ذلك ، نظرًا لأن رسائل البريد الإلكتروني ليست جزءًا من موقع الويب الخاص بك ، فإن ConveyThis لا يترجمها تلقائيًا. ومع ذلك ، يسمح لك ConveyThis بإدارة محتوى البريد الإلكتروني يدويًا بناءً على لغة الطلب. من خلال استخدام الشفرة السائلة ، يمكنك التعامل مع ترجمة البريد الإلكتروني. يرجى ملاحظة أنه على الرغم من تطبيق هذه التعليمات على إشعارات الطلب ، إلا أنها لا تغطي إشعارات إنشاء بطاقة الهدايا

1. إخطارات الطلبات والشحن:

1. افتح محرر نصوص والصق مقتطف الشفرة السائل المحدد.

اعتمادًا على اللغات المدعومة على موقع الويب الخاص بك ، ستحتاج إلى تعديل الكود وفقًا لذلك. يجب عليك ضبط رموز اللغة في عبارات "متى".

على سبيل المثال ، دعنا نفكر في سيناريو يتعامل فيه ConveyThis مع اللغة الإنجليزية كلغة أصلية والفرنسية والإسبانية كلغتي ترجمة الهدف. سيكون الهيكل السائل الكلي كما يلي:

				
					{٪ case attributes.lang٪} {٪ when 'fr'٪} بريد إلكتروني باللغة الفرنسية هنا {٪ when 'es'٪} بريد إلكتروني باللغة الإسبانية هنا {٪ else٪} بريد إلكتروني باللغة الأصلية هنا {٪ endcase٪}
				
			

الكود المقدم أعلاه هو مجرد مثال. يرجى التأكد من إدخال اللغات المُدارة في تطبيق ConveyThis الذي ترغب في تضمينه لترجمة البريد الإلكتروني.

إليك مثال آخر لترجمة رسائل البريد الإلكتروني باللغة الألمانية تحديدًا:

				
					{٪ case attributes.lang٪} {٪ when 'de'٪} EMAIL IN DEUTSCH HIER {٪ else٪} بريد إلكتروني باللغة الأصلية هنا {٪ endcase٪}
				
			
من خلال تنفيذ الكود ، إذا تم تقديم طلب باللغة الألمانية ، فسيتلقى العميل المحتوى بين سطور الكود التي تبدأ بـ "when 'de" و "else". من ناحية أخرى ، إذا قدم العميل طلبًا بلغة غير الألمانية ، فسيتلقى المحتوى بين سطري الكود "else" و "endcase". هذا يضمن محتوى البريد الإلكتروني المناسب الخاص باللغة لسيناريوهات الطلبات المختلفة.
				
					{٪ case attributes.lang٪} {٪ when 'fr'٪} النص الفرنسي {٪ when 'es'٪} SPANISH TEXT {٪ when 'pt'٪} PORTUGUESE TEXT {٪ else٪} ENGLISH TEXT {٪ endcase٪}
				
			

2. قم بالوصول إلى منطقة المسؤول الخاصة بك Shopify وانتقل إلى الإعدادات> الإخطارات. حدد موقع إشعار البريد الإلكتروني المحدد الذي ترغب في ترجمته.

على سبيل المثال ، دعنا نفكر في البريد الإلكتروني "تأكيد الطلب" الذي يجب ترجمته.
IMG post 05

3. نسخ محتوى نص الرسالة الإلكترونية.

IMG post 06

4. ارجع إلى محرر النصوص واستبدل نص العنصر النائب

في هذا المثال ، نظرًا لأن اللغة الأصلية هي الإنجليزية ، يجب استبدال نص العنصر النائب "EMAIL IN THE ORIGINAL LANGUAGE HERE" بالرمز الذي نسخته.
IMG post 07

5. بعد ذلك ، استبدل "EMAIL EN FRANÇAIS ICI" بنفس الكود وعدّل الجمل بالترجمات المقابلة لها.

على سبيل المثال ، عند الترجمة إلى الفرنسية ، قم بتعديل الجملة "شكرًا لك على الشراء!" إلى Merci pour votre achat! تذكر تعديل الجمل فقط وتجنب ترجمة أي كود سائل بين {٪٪} أو {{}}.

في هذه الحالة ، حدد موقع البريد الإلكتروني "لتأكيد الطلب" داخل منطقة إدارة Shopify الخاصة بك ، والصق المحتوى المترجم من محرر النصوص في قسم البريد الإلكتروني المحدد هذا.

IMG post 08

6. انسخ المحتوى بالكامل من محرر النصوص والصقه في قسم الإشعارات المقابل داخل منطقة إدارة Shopify.

في هذه الحالة ، البريد الإلكتروني الذي تم تحريره هو "تأكيد الطلب":

IMG post 09

7. اتبع نفس الخطوات لترجمة عنوان البريد الإلكتروني.

يمكنك تطبيق نفس العملية لترجمة موضوع البريد الإلكتروني. انسخ الكود والصقه في محرر نصوص ، ثم استبدل الحقول بالنسخة المترجمة من الموضوع. فيما يلي مثال لتوضيح العملية:

				
					{٪ case attributes.lang٪} {٪ when 'fr'٪} أمر {{name}} تأكيد {٪ عندما 'es'٪} الطلب {{name}} تم تأكيده {٪ عندما 'pt'٪} الطلب {{name }} أكد {٪ else٪} الطلب {{name}} الذي تم تأكيده {٪ endcase٪}
				
			

بعد ذلك ، الصق الموضوع المترجم من محرر النصوص في حقل "موضوع البريد الإلكتروني" في منطقة إدارة Shopify.

IMG post 10

ثانيًا. إخطارات للعملاء:

لإدارة رسائل البريد الإلكتروني للعملاء ، يمكنك تضمين علامة لغة في معلومات العملاء داخل منطقة إدارة Shopify الخاصة بك. ستتم إضافة علامة lang بناءً على اللغة التي يستخدمها الزائر أثناء الاشتراك في موقع الويب.

لتمكين هذه الميزة ، تحتاج إلى إضافة السطر "customer_tag: true" إلى رمز ConveyThis في ملف "veythis_switcher.l Liquid ". يمكنك الوصول إلى هذا الملف بالانتقال إلى Shopify المسؤول> المتجر عبر الإنترنت> السمات> الإجراءات> تحرير الرمز.

				
					<script src="//cdn.conveythis.com/conveythis.min.js"></script>

<script id="has-script-tags"> 
    ConveyThis.initialize({ 
        api_key: "YOUR_KEY", 
        customer_tag: true 
    }); 
</script>
				
			
بمجرد إضافة علامة اللغة إلى الكود ، يمكنك المتابعة لإنشاء إشعارات العملاء باتباع نفس المخطط المذكور سابقًا في هذا الدليل. ومع ذلك ، في هذا الجزء ، ستحتاج إلى استخدام الكود التالي:
				
					{٪ تعيين اللغة = customer.tags | الانضمام: '' | الانقسام: '#ct'٪} {٪ case language [1]٪} {٪ when 'en'٪} تأكيد الحساب باللغة الإنجليزية {٪ else٪} تأكيد حساب العميل الأصلي {٪ endcase٪}
				
			
نحن نقدر ملاحظاتك! إذا كان لديك أي تعليقات أو اقتراحات بخصوص هذه المقالة ، فلا تتردد في مشاركتها معنا. ملاحظاتك مهمة بالنسبة لنا وتساعدنا على تحسين المحتوى الخاص بنا.

على استعداد للبدء؟

جرب تطبيق ConveyThis مع الإصدار التجريبي الذي تبلغ مدته 7 أيام

مؤلف

خانه

اترك تعليق

لن يتم نشر عنوان بريدك الإلكتروني. Required fields are marked *